Talent in Logistics Awards now open

Entries are open for the Talent in Logistics Awards 2019. Talent in Logistics supports and celebrates the 2.2million+ logistics, transport and warehousing employees that keep the logistics sector running.
The awards, which are free to enter, will see a number of new additions to this year’s categories, not only celebrating the individuals that contribute to the industry operationally, but the teams and strategies that successfully develop talent to drive the industry forward.
New Categories include Innovation in Recruitment, Excellence in Coaching & Mentoring and Best Place to Work, as well as the prestigious Rising Star award which celebrates up and coming talent within the industry.
Ruth Edwards, Business Manager says; “Our Awards night exists to reward and recognise stand-out individuals, teams and organisations that successfully attract, develop and engage talent, in order to drive the industry forward. For us the magic of our sector is in the people and we want to showcase them for all to see.”
The highly anticipated Forklift Driver of the Year will be back once again, with entrants put through a number of theoretical and rigorous practical tests in the form of heats and a live grand final. This will be held during the 2019 Annual Conference and will see finalists make their way through a number of themed challenges and skills tests in order to be awarded the title.
Another new live event is the LGV Driver of the Year award, in which any CAT C or CAT C+E drivers can take on a number of interactive challenges. This award is a chance to recognise the drivers who are the face of our industry and consists of online nomination, live heats and a live grand final.
The judging panel will be made up industry leaders and influencers from HR, logistics, leading industry publications and learning and development organisations who will whittle down the applicants. The full judging panel will be announced in due course.
Awards entries will be open until 4th March 2019, with the shortlist announced w/c 25th March. Tickets are now on sale for the glamorous awards ceremony, and spectators are invited to watch the live finals of Forklift Driver of the Year and LGV Driver of the Year on 27th June 2019.
